Part-Time French / English Teacher / Tutor Wanted

Passionate about puns? Excited by literature? Eager to help students succeed in English / French?

We are currently seeking part-time teacher-tutors for a role in our learning centre at Oxford Learning St. Albert. This position is perfect for anyone who loves working with students, enjoys teaching the ins and outs of language, and is passionate about helping others build their skills in this area.

Tutor-teachers at Oxford Learning do not have to lesson plan before class, as all lessons are pre-planned. Applicants will be fully trained in our proprietary philosophy and methods.

Position Requirements

All Teacher-Tutors at Oxford Learning work during after-school and evening hours (3 : 30pm - 7 : 00pm) as well as some Saturdays (10 : 00am - 3 : 00pm). A commitment until the end of the term in June is preferred. Continuing through the summer is even better. Your students will love working with you, and being reliable is a must.

This role is in-person. You must be able to commute to this location. This is not an online position. Vulnerable sector screening is mandatory.

  • About Oxford Learning

    Oxford Learning is a Canadian supplemental education provider helping students get better grades since 1984. Offering a full range of programs for students of all ages and abilities, Oxford Learning uses the science of cognitive learning to help all students develop stronger learning skills they can rely on for life!
